Seminarians in Spain launch new CD of Catholic music

The choir at the Minor Seminary of San Pelagio in Cordoba, Spain, has produced a new CD entitled, “Ofrece tu vida. Canciones para la catequesis” (Offer Your Life. Songs for Catechesis), which is intended to be “an instrument of evangelization for parishes, catechists, youth groups and children.”

The twelve-song CD was recorded by 33 young men aged 12-18 who make up the choir. Seminary officials said during the ceremony launching the new CD that the seminarians felt able to convey their joy “of feeling called by the Lord to be priests.”

The CD was produced will few resources but with much enthusiasm and generosity from supporters, they added.

The CD is intended to help bring people closer to Christ and to raise funds for the seminary.
